Any place but Portland

So, this whole downtown streetcar idea is getting some momentum. I like the idea of streetcars, once again, running from Downtown to the Tower District. I'm a little worried that there won't be enough people living downtown by '09 to put it to proper use, buuut...we'll get there, and this will help.

Here's the problem, we're sending people to check out Portland's light rail. Portland huh? Damn, Fresnans have a big hard-on for Portland. Couldn't we have gone to some other rail city? I mean, after the titanic nerd-blog-battle, it just doesn't seem right.

Sure, lets get some streetcar action happening. But, why do we have to look like Portland's nerdy little bitch to do it?

Owning a Downtown Fresno Bar is Scary

It's lookin' like Downtown Fresno bar Fagans is closing. Go check out Mike Oz's blog at the Fresno Beehive for the details.

You'll find an open letter by the owner of Fagan's explaining what has gone wrong. It will scare the shit out of you if you're thinking of opening up a Fresno resturant. Check out some of what she says:

"I never imagined how much theft goes on (like bartenders who gave away free drinks,for better tips) (waitress's who thought money should go into their pockets ,rather than the cash drawer) (Customers who skipped out on paying)

I never imagined the volume of people who think because I am downtown, I should gives away everything for free or next to free. How many people tried to bring in their own food and beverage.or come in, just for Free water with Lemons ,Cherries and Straws (like we could pay the PGE on that) How bazaar !

Downtown Workers who felt food items should be under $5. and then try and split a $5.00 meal.(asking for extra bread ) Because they felt because it's downtown ,it should be cheaper !"
